我的常见问题页面页面顶部有一系列问题,这些问题是指向答案所在页面部分的链接(例如:https://www.unicefusa.org/about/faq)。
如果您转到上面提供的链接,您会注意到当您点击页面顶部列出的问题时,页面会跳转到提供答案的部分。我想知道如何能够暂时突出链接跳转到的页面部分(点击时)。是否可以使用html / css执行此操作?
答案 0 :(得分:0)
抱歉css:目标选择器适合这个
答案 1 :(得分:0)
我刚刚了解了@keyframes,这可能正是您正在寻找的。使用this和:target你可以使用css使你选择的文本改变颜色并保持这种方式,只要你选择,因为它恢复到这个元素恢复到它的原始CSS。
div {
width: 200px;
height: 200px;
background-color: white;
animation-name: test;
animation-duration: 4s;
}
@keyframes test {
from {background-color: white;}
to {background-color: red;}
}
的链接
答案 2 :(得分:0)
如果您在链接的css中添加目标部分ID和“a:focus”,它将显示您在css上添加的颜色片刻。如果单击并按住链接,则可以看到它。
例如:
a:焦点{
color: yellow;
}